CVE-2006-4859

7.5 · HIGH
Published Sep 19, 2006 limbo_cms EPSS 7.38% (94th pctl)

Overview

CVE-2006-4859 is a high-severity vulnerability affecting limbo_cms limbo_cms. It was published on September 19, 2006 and has a CVSS 2.0 base score of 7.5 (HIGH).

This vulnerability has a CVSS 2.0 base score of 7.5, rated HIGH.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

Unrestricted file upload vulnerability in contact.html.php in the Contact (com_contact) component in Limbo (aka Lite Mambo) CMS 1.0.4.2L and earlier allows remote attackers to upload PHP code to the images/contact folder via a filename with a double extension in the contact_attach parameter in a contact option in index.php, which bypasses an insufficiently restrictive regular expression.
